Are these appraisals accepted for insurance purposes?

Many insurance providers and estate attorneys accept CMA-style appraisals for scheduling musical instrument coverage and estate valuations, especially when they include documented comparable sales and a professional PDF. For USPAP-compliant appraisals required by some insurers, you may need a certified human appraiser — our reports are structured to complement professional review.

Can I use this for insurance claims?

Yes — many homeowner and musician-specific insurance policies accept CMA-style reports for "scheduled personal property" riders (the coverage type that protects instruments). We recommend confirming requirements with your specific insurer. The Appraiser tier includes white-label branding for professionals who need branded reports.
